Best 32465 Florida Public High Schools (2026)

For the 2026 school year, there is 1 public high school serving 381 students in 32465, FL.
The top-ranked public high school in 32465, FL is Wewahitchka High School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public high school in zipcode 32465 have an average math proficiency score of 34% (versus the Florida public high school average of 41%), and reading proficiency score of 41% (versus the 51% statewide average). High schools in 32465, FL have an average ranking of 4/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Florida public high schools.
Public high school in zipcode 32465 have a Graduation Rate of 85%, which is less than the Florida average of 88%.
The school with highest graduation rate is Wewahitchka High School, with 80-89% graduation rate. Read more about public school graduation rate statistics in Florida or national school graduation rate statistics.
Minority enrollment is 16% of the student body (majority Black), which is less than the Florida public high school average of 65% (majority Hispanic).
